Output 85b69d24d46de0610d35d1a8b6bfff4fb3fa3c7d537bea61859c165e55836f90:0

value
66186
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eae33d6aa6caeae58fff96af1983686764e7e82e OP_EQUAL
address
3P6zGLYM8Ma7b6S1k5bkX3kzVUaZu621Bw
transaction
85b69d24d46de0610d35d1a8b6bfff4fb3fa3c7d537bea61859c165e55836f90
confirmations
217870
spent
true